Family alleges negligence after man dies during treatment in Sangareddy

Relatives of a 44-year-old employee of MNR Medical College from Narsapur, staged a protest at the hospital after his death during treatment. His family accused the management of negligence, claiming he was denied proper care, which ultimately led to his death.

Sangareddy: Relatives of a man who died while undergoing treatment at MNR Medical College on Sunday staged a protest at the hospital, accusing the management of negligence. The victim, Kasetti Santosh Kumar (44) of Narsapur, had been working at MNR Medical College for 20 years.

Santosh met with an accident near Hathnoora on November 20 while returning home after work. He was given first aid and later admitted to the MNR College Hospital. However, he died on Sunday while receiving treatment.

Following his death, Santosh’s family members gathered at the hospital and argued with the management, alleging that he had been denied proper treatment and that negligence caused his death.
